Advances in magnetic resonance (2009)
1Department of Radiology, Scott and White Clinic and Hospital, Temple, TX 76508, USA. val.runge@mac.com
This review covers recent magnetic resonance (MR) imaging advancements from 2008-2009, focusing on technological progress and clinical applications, particularly at 3 Tesla. It also examines magnetic resonance contrast media and their link to nephrogenic systemic fibrosis.
